As a parent to three neurodivergent children, I am always on the lookout for natural remedies to help alleviate some of their symptoms. One remedy that has been particularly effective for my children with ADHD is saffron. Saffron is a spice that has been used for centuries in traditional medicine for various ailments, including depression, anxiety, and cognitive impairment. Recent studies have shown that it may also have benefits for those with ADHD.

The active compounds in saffron, safranal and crocin, have been shown to improve cognitive function and reduce symptoms of ADHD. Studies have also shown that saffron can be effective in reducing hyperactivity and improving attention span in children with ADHD. It is believed that saffron works by regulating serotonin and dopamine levels in the brain, two neurotransmitters that are essential for regulating mood and behavior.

Personally, I have noticed a significant improvement in my children’s symptoms since incorporating saffron into their diet. They are able to focus better and have more control over their impulsivity. It has also helped to reduce their anxiety levels, which is a common symptom in those with ADHD.

While saffron is generally safe for consumption, it is important to speak with a healthcare professional before adding it to your child’s diet, especially if they are taking medication for their ADHD. Saffron can interact with some medications, and it is important to ensure that it will not have any adverse effects.

In conclusion, saffron may be a natural and effective option for managing symptoms of ADHD in children. As with any treatment, it is important to speak with a healthcare professional before use. However, for those looking for a natural alternative to traditional medication, saffron may be worth considering.
